One of the most famous fast radio burstsis FRB20180916B. It was discovered in 2018 and is only 500 million light years away in another galaxy. FRB is the closest so far and has a burst pattern that repeats every 16 days: four days of activity and 12 days of calm. This predictability makes it an ideal subject for study.
An international team of researchers led byZiggy Plenis, a graduate of the University of Amsterdam, studied FRBs using the European network of radio telescopes LOFAR. They tuned the telescope's antennas to 110-188 MHz. These are almost the lowest frequencies it can get. The authors recorded 18 signals.
It was unexpected because the fastradio bursts are usually transmitted at high frequencies. The researchers suspect that signals of even lower frequencies can be detected: they will be looking for them in the near future.
In addition, low-level radio emission wasquite pure and arrived later than bursts with higher radio emission. Therefore, the authors suggested that the FRB is part of a binary star.
